Catalog description

A course on theoretical strategies and practice in interpreting simultaneously between spoken English and American Sign Language. Topics include: applying components of the Demand-Control schema, and applying advanced interpreting techniques. Students must pass this class as a prerequisite to practicum experience. Prerequisites: ASL 202 and ITP 230 (minimum grade C for both) View Sections
